About DePaul Black Law Students Association
Black Law Students Association at DePaul University in Chicago, IL represents a cornerstone student organization dedicated to supporting and advancing the experiences of Black law students within the university community. This student-led organization creates a welcoming environment where members can build lasting friendships, share experiences, and support one another through the rigorous demands of legal education. Located at DePaul University's Chicago campus, the association serves as a vital resource for students seeking community, mentorship, and a sense of belonging within the law school.
The organization's mission centers on fostering connection and engagement among Black law students while contributing to a more inclusive and equitable legal profession. Members participate in curated events and activities designed to celebrate their identities, explore critical issues affecting their communities, and develop professionally in supportive spaces.
